Can't Access Upper Transmission mount bolts

I'm having trouble getting access to the upper transmission mount on the drivers side fender. Do I need to remove/ disconnect the fuse box/computer to gain access or is there an easier way to access the bolts to replace the mount? Any help would be appreciated. thank you

Move the fuse box , just undo the mounting fasteners and gently move it! Oh, very important, disconnect the negative terminal at the battery!! First!
